Climate, Changed: Tales of Ecocide

Fiction-that may prove quite true-about the immediate future of climate change: A diver seeks the treasures of 21st century submerged cities.... An inmate whose sense of time has been stretched out volunteers to fight wildfires.... A professor of collapsed civilizations receives the heat travelers of the new American desert.... The vampire caretaker of a warehouse compound aids a teen escaping from the two-sexes-in-one-body cult.... On a mountainside in Central America climate change rains wash away an Olmec head, claimed by a drug lord.... The breakdown of air conditioning leaves a woman confronting a surreal struggle with fans.... The plastic walls protecting the rising waters around a town are failing.... The receding waters of the Amazon reveal ancient carvings of faces whose aspect transform the residents along the river.... On sweltering streets, a drug addict declares himself sun god.... Escaping the heat, underneath a city a new civilization is being born.... A remote viewer sees ships stranded in the sands of the drought-stricken Panama Canal....
